Logan Debates Mel about SB54, Other Issues

6/13/2016

0 Comments

 
Picture
Morgan, Utah
​From Deanne Winterton in Morgan County News, June 13, 2016
[Logan] ​Wilde said he did not support Utah Senate Bill 54 because it causes rural voters to lose their voice.

“What it did to rural Utah is made it so those running for governor and state positions spend a majority of their time in urban areas because that is where the numbers are,” said Wilde, a Croydon rancher.  He said that it also increases the funds candidates need to campaign.  Instead of a campaign for the November election, now candidates have to gear up for two elections: the primary in June before the November election.  In Weber County, that means what used to be a $40,000 campaign now needs to be an $80,000 campaign.

Wilde said he also opposes the state’s decision to take money away from roads to fund water projects.  He said water should be paid for as a user-based fee.
​
Saying he does not support centralized, socialized education programs, Wilde said the state should find a long-term, continuous way of funding education.  The use of one-time money is hurting local school districts like Morgan, he said.
